34 | /* |
---|
35 | * The following constants define the individual states which may be |
---|
36 | * be used to compose and manipulate a thread's state. More frequently used |
---|
37 | * states should use lower value bits to ease the use of immediate values on |
---|
38 | * RISC architectures. |
---|
39 | */ |
---|
40 | |
---|
41 | /** This macro corresponds to a task being ready. */ |
---|
42 | #define STATES_READY 0x00000000 |
---|
43 | |
---|
44 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a mutex. */ |
---|
45 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_MUTEX 0x00000001 |
---|
46 | |
---|
47 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a semaphore. */ |
---|
48 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_SEMAPHORE 0x00000002 |
---|
49 | |
---|
50 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for an event. */ |
---|
51 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_EVENT 0x00000004 |
---|
52 | |
---|
53 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a system event. */ |
---|
54 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_SYSTEM_EVENT 0x00000008 |
---|
55 | |
---|
56 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a message. */ |
---|
57 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_MESSAGE 0x00000010 |
---|
58 | |
---|
59 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a condition variable. */ |
---|
60 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_CONDITION_VARIABLE 0x00000020 |
---|
61 | |
---|
62 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a futex. */ |
---|
63 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_FUTEX 0x00000040 |
---|
64 | |
---|
65 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for BSD wakeup. */ |
---|
66 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_BSD_WAKEUP 0x00000080 |
---|
67 | |
---|
68 | /** |
---|
69 | * @brief This macro corresponds to a task which is waiting for a relative or |
---|
70 | * absolute timeout. |
---|
71 | */ |
---|
72 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_TIME 0x00000100 |
---|
73 | |
---|
74 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a period. */ |
---|
75 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_PERIOD 0x00000200 |
---|
76 | |
---|
77 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a signal. */ |
---|
78 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_SIGNAL 0x00000400 |
---|
79 | |
---|
80 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a barrier. */ |
---|
81 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_BARRIER 0x00000800 |
---|
82 | |
---|
83 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a RWLock. */ |
---|
84 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_RWLOCK 0x00001000 |
---|
85 | |
---|
86 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a join while exiting. */ |
---|
87 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_JOIN_AT_EXIT 0x00002000 |
---|
88 | |
---|
89 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a join. */ |
---|
90 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_JOIN 0x00004000 |
---|
91 | |
---|
92 | /** This macro corresponds to a task being suspended. */ |
---|
93 | #define STATES_SUSPENDED 0x00008000 |
---|
94 | |
---|
95 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a fixed size segment. */ |
---|
96 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_SEGMENT 0x00010000 |
---|
97 | |
---|
98 | /** This macro corresponds to a task those life is changing. */ |
---|
99 | #define STATES_LIFE_IS_CHANGING 0x00020000 |
---|
100 | |
---|
101 | /** This macro corresponds to a task being held by the debugger. */ |
---|
102 | #define STATES_DEBUGGER 0x08000000 |
---|
103 | |
---|
104 | /** This macro corresponds to a task which is in an interruptible |
---|
105 | * blocking state. |
---|
106 | */ |
---|
107 | #define STATES_INTERRUPTIBLE_BY_SIGNAL 0x10000000 |
---|
108 | |
---|
109 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a reply to an MPCI request. */ |
---|
110 | #define STATES_WAITING_FOR_RPC_REPLY 0x20000000 |
---|
111 | |
---|
112 | /** This macro corresponds to a task being a zombie. */ |
---|
113 | #define STATES_ZOMBIE 0x40000000 |
---|
114 | |
---|
115 | /** This macro corresponds to a task being created but not yet started. */ |
---|
116 | #define STATES_DORMANT 0x80000000 |
---|
117 | |
---|
118 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ting for a local object operation. */ |
---|
119 | #define STATES_LOCALLY_BLOCKED ( STATES_WAITING_FOR_SEGMENT | \ |
---|
120 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_MESSAGE | \ |
---|
121 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_SEMAPHORE | \ |
---|
122 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_MUTEX | \ |
---|
123 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_CONDITION_VARIABLE | \ |
---|
124 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_JOIN | \ |
---|
125 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_SIGNAL | \ |
---|
126 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_BARRIER | \ |
---|
127 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_BSD_WAKEUP | \ |
---|
128 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_FUTEX | \ |
---|
129 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_RWLOCK ) |
---|
130 | |
---|
131 | /** This macro corresponds to a task waiting which is blocked. */ |
---|
132 | #define STATES_BLOCKED ( STATES_LOCALLY_BLOCKED | \ |
---|
133 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_TIME | \ |
---|
134 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_PERIOD | \ |
---|
135 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_EVENT | \ |
---|
136 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_RPC_REPLY | \ |
---|
137 | STATES_WAITING_FOR_SYSTEM_EVENT | \ |
---|
138 | STATES_INTERRUPTIBLE_BY_SIGNAL ) |
---|
139 | |
---|
140 | /** All state bits set to one (provided for _Thread_Start()) */ |
---|
141 | #define STATES_ALL_SET 0xffffffff |

143 | /** |
---|
144 | * This function sets the given states_to_set into the current_state |
---|
145 | * passed in. The result is returned to the user in current_state. |
---|
146 | * |
---|
147 | * @param[in] states_to_set is the state bits to set |
---|
148 | * @param[in] current_state is the state set to add them to |
---|
149 | * |
---|
150 | * @return This method returns the updated states value. |
---|
151 | */ |
---|
152 | RTEMS_INLINE_ROUTINE States_Control _States_Set ( |
---|
153 | States_Control states_to_set, |
---|
154 | States_Control current_state |
---|
155 | ) |
---|
156 | { |
---|
157 | return (current_state | states_to_set); |
---|
158 | } |
---|
159 | |
---|
160 | /** |
---|
161 | * This function clears the given states_to_clear into the current_state |
---|
162 | * passed in. The result is returned to the user in current_state. |
---|
163 | * |
---|
164 | * @param[in] states_to_clear is the state bits to clean |
---|
165 | * @param[in] current_state is the state set to remove them from |
---|
166 | * |
---|
167 | * @return This method returns the updated states value. |
---|
168 | */ |
---|
169 | RTEMS_INLINE_ROUTINE States_Control _States_Clear ( |
---|
170 | States_Control states_to_clear, |
---|
171 | States_Control current_state |
---|
172 | ) |
---|
173 | { |
---|
174 | return (current_state & ~states_to_clear); |
---|
175 | } |
---|
176 | |
---|
177 | /** |
---|
178 | * This function returns true if the_states indicates that the |
---|
179 | * state is READY, and false otherwise. |
---|
180 | * |
---|
181 | * @param[in] the_states is the task state set to test |
---|
182 | * |
---|
183 | * @return This method returns true if the desired state condition is set. |
---|
184 | */ |
---|
185 | RTEMS_INLINE_ROUTINE bool _States_Is_ready ( |
---|
186 | States_Control the_states |
---|
187 | ) |
---|
188 | { |
---|
189 | return (the_states == STATES_READY); |
---|
190 | } |
